Construction has commenced on Bridge No. 28 of the East Coast Rail Link (ECRL) project, constructed by CCCC, spanning a critical section of Malaysia's E8 Expressway.

Given its strategic location, the bridge presents multiple construction challenges. Working over a high-traffic expressway requires both seamless traffic management and strict safety measures.

The construction team has adopted a "permanent-temporary integration" approach, dynamically expanding the original three-lane road to five lanes and establishing a 600-meter enclosed work zone - ensuring both a safe construction environment and minimal traffic disruption. Additionally, the team has implemented an eco-friendly"double sandbag + geotextile" system to create a green firewall, fully embracing sustainable construction practices.
